Part of the best-selling Complete Companions series for AQA written by leading psychology authors Mike Cardwell and Cara Flanagan, with Ros Geillis and Alison Wadeley. This inexpensive and compact 'shoulder bag' size book provides all the essential knowledge you need to revise for your exams and acts as a lesson-by-lesson summary as you work through your AQA Psychology course. All essential content (Social influence, Memory, Attachment, Psychopathology, Approaches in psychology, Biopsychology and Research Methods) is presented in a digestible and manageable format with each topic within a chapter covered on one small page, helping you get straight to the point. Packed with vital details about the exams and tips for success.
This text serves as a concise, portable revision aid designed to help students master the core curriculum requirements for the AQA Psychology A Level Year 1 and AS examinations. The authors, a team of experienced psychology educators and textbook writers, synthesize complex psychological theories and research methods into a streamlined format. By organizing the syllabus into manageable, single-page summaries, the book provides a structured framework for students to review key concepts and prepare for assessment.
